JSON和Node.js Querystring是一样的吗?

时间:2013-04-06 12:20:34

标签: json node.js

在node.js上,JSON方法(parse,stringify)与Query Sting方法(parse,stringify)相同吗?

谢谢。

2 个答案:

答案 0 :(得分:12)

我们试试:

var qs  = require('querystring');
var obj = { 'foo' : '1 + 2' };

console.log(qs.stringify(obj));
// result: foo=1%20%2B%202

console.log(JSON.stringify(obj));
// result: {"foo":"1 + 2"}

所以,不,他们不是: - )

答案 1 :(得分:2)

说出名字。查询字符串方法返回适合在URL查询字符串中使用的字符串。例如,他们被百分之逃脱。这与JSON完全无关。